Build a Full-Stack Web App Form with Python,Flask and MySQL

Create Responsive, Data-Driven Web Form Using Python, Flask, HTML, CSS, Bootstrap, JavaScript and MySQL
3.63 (4 reviews)
Udemy
platform
English
language
Web Development
category
Build a Full-Stack Web App Form with Python,Flask and MySQL
442
students
1.5 hours
content
Aug 2024
last update
$19.99
regular price

Why take this course?

🌟 Course Title: Build a Full-Stack Web App Form with Python, Flask, and MySQL

🚀 Headline: Create Responsive, Data-Driven Web Forms Using Python, Flask, HTML, CSS, Bootstrap, JavaScript, and MySQL


📑 Course Description:

Are you ready to embark on a journey into the world of full-stack web development? Whether you're just starting out or looking to elevate your skills, our "Build a Full-Stack Web App Form with Flask and MySQL" course is tailored to help you master the art of creating dynamic and scalable web applications. This comprehensive course is perfect for aspiring web developers, software engineers, and anyone passionate about building robust and user-friendly web solutions.

What You Will Learn:

  • Flask Fundamentals: Get hands-on with Flask's core concepts like routing, HTTP request handling, and Jinja2 templating for dynamic content creation.

    • Routing and URL structure
    • Managing user sessions and forms
    • Input validation and security best practices
  • Database Integration with MySQL: Learn how to effectively manage and interact with your application's data using MySQL, ensuring a solid foundation for your projects.

    • Database schema design
    • SQLAlchemy ORM for database integration
    • CRUD operations (Create, Read, Update, Delete)
  • Web Form Development: Develop interactive forms that respond to user input and drive your application's data-centric features.

    • Frontend technologies (HTML, CSS, Bootstrap) for responsive design
    • JavaScript for client-side interactivity
    • RESTful API development for seamless backend communication
  • User Authentication and Role Management: Ensure your applications are secure by implementing authentication and authorization mechanisms.

    • User registration and login functionality
    • Role management and permissions
    • Secure user data and session management

Why Choose This Course?

  • Practical Learning: Engage with real-world scenarios and hands-on projects that reflect industry standards.
  • Expert Guidance: Learn from experienced instructors who bring a wealth of knowledge and practical experience to the course.
  • Flexible and Interactive: Benefit from a blend of video tutorials, coding exercises, and interactive quizzes designed to reinforce your learning.
  • Community Support: Join a community of like-minded learners and professionals who support and challenge each other.

What You Will Achieve:

  • A comprehensive understanding of building full-stack web applications with Flask and MySQL.
  • The ability to design, code, test, and deploy your own responsive web forms.
  • Enhanced knowledge of web security and best practices for user input handling and data protection.
  • Experience in organizing your code for scalability and maintainability using Flask blueprints.
  • A portfolio piece to showcase your skills to potential employers or clients.

By the end of this course, you'll not only have a solid grasp of Python web development with Flask but also understand how to leverage MySQL as your backend database for real-world applications. You'll be ready to tackle complex development challenges and create web solutions that are both powerful and scalable.

🛠️ Take the next step in your coding career and unlock the full potential of Flask and MySQL. Enroll now and start building your future! 🚀


Key Takeaways:

  • Learn to build a full-stack web application from scratch.
  • Master the integration of Python, Flask, HTML, CSS, Bootstrap, JavaScript, and MySQL.
  • Develop secure and user-friendly forms.
  • Understand database design and ORM usage with SQLAlchemy.
  • Implement user authentication and role management.
  • Gain practical experience through real-world projects.
  • Join a supportive community of learners and professionals.

📆 Start Your Learning Journey Today! 🌟

Loading charts...

6130499
udemy ID
16/08/2024
course created date
19/08/2024
course indexed date
Bot
course submited by